Chess Puzzle #5HBtv — Beginner, Black to move, middlegame

Rating 1105 · Beginner · advantage, middlegame, short.

Position

White: king c1; queen e5; rooks d1/h1; bishop e3; pawns a2/b2/c2/e4/g2/h2. Black: king h8; queen e8; rooks a8/f8; bishop e7; pawns a7/b7/c5/g7/h6. White is ahead by 1 point of material. Black to move.

Solution (2 moves)

  1. Opponent setup: Bxc5 — bishop e3→c5, captures pawn. Now Black to move.
  2. Best move: Bg5+ — bishop e7→g5, gives check. Opponent replies Qxg5 (queen e5→g5, captures bishop).
  3. Best move: hxg5 — pawn h6→g5, captures queen.

Tactical themes

advantage, middlegame, short. The key move is Bg5+.
